In Thorold, Ontario in the summer of 1996, a movie legend was made when a real-life tornado hit a drive-in theatre during a screening of Twister. But how much truth really lies inside this tale of life (or weather) imitating art?
2009
2015
2023
2005
2022
2024
2006
2012
2010
1975
2003
2013
2019
2021
2018
1946
1967